Yesterday was a meaningful day for me and my daughter. We visited Aye, a respected elder in the Tiboli Community in our hometown, who holds a very special place in my life. She was the woman who helped my mother deliver me when I was born. Back then, especially in the mountains, hospital and birthing homes were not common. Instead, women like her guided mothers through childbirth.
Recently, I learned from her grandchild that she was not feeling well. That news touched me deeply, so I decided to visit her. More than the medicine and rice and groceries we brought, I wanted to give her my time and let her knows she is remembered and loved.
We left home around 4:00 am and traveled for three hours to reach their mountain community. Aye and her family are part of the Tiboli tribe, one of the Lumad group in the Philippines, we called her ‘AYE’ as term of a grandmother to them. I grew up in this area, so returning there always feels like going back to my roots.
When we arrived, Aye’s joy was very clear. She hugged me and said she missed me so much, Moments like that remind me how important it is to value our elders. I believe that when we honor them, blessings also come to us in return.
Right away, her family heated water so we could share coffee together. We brought bread to pair with it, and because the weather was cool, that simple coffee become a heartwarming moment.
My daughter quickly noticed their pet monkey and happily shared some bread with it. She has always loved animals, so seeing her connect with their pet made the visit even more cheerful.
I also observed their kitchen. It was very simple, with only the basics for cooking and storing food. I hope that on my next visit, I can bring container for water, storage and dishwashing to help them in their daily needs.
Aye also lives a life of sacrifice. Even when we give her allowance, she prefers to spend it on her grandchildren who are studying rather than buying for herself. Her love and selflessness are truly inspiring.
Before we went home, her family gave us chicken and a duck as their way of saying thank you. Though they don’t have much, they give wholeheartedly. The visit may be been short, but it filled with joy. I hope to come back next month, bringing not just gifts more time to share stories and laughter with aye.
